    Rating: 5.5/10 Date Last Visited: 9/27/2025 We ordered the Steak, Meatball and Brisket Pho ($14), Vermicelli ($14), Spring Rolls ($7.50), and Mango Tea ($5). The pho and vermicelli were pretty standard, exactly what you would expect from a typical Vietnamese restaurant. The portion sizes were a little small, and I feel like the taste was average at best. Nothing stood out to me, but nothing tasted bad either. For Colleyville, a city that lacks good Asian food, this restaurant is a great addition to the food scene. The restaurant itself is clean and pretty, and the service is good. Overall, I would only recommend if you live in Colleyville and don't want to drive far for Asian food.

    This is my FAVORITE viet spot now. Amazing food and hits the spot. The staff here are very kind and courteous making it a better experience. The restaurant is also kept clean and the design is homey. For the food, I love their pork banh mi. It's absolutely delicious. The pork is cooked perfectly and the sauce that accompanies it is delicious and flavorful. The textures are great with this sandwich too with the bread having a good crunch. The chicken pho is filling and hearty. I enjoyed it especially considering it uses a leaner cut of meat. The beef pho also has a delicious flavor and paired with the udon the textures fit well together. The pho is a 9/10 and the banh mi is a 10.

    Let me start with my first impressions - This is quite possibly the cleanest restaurant I have ever been in!! Absolutely sparkling and spotless. The family owners are the most kind, sincere people I have met in a very long time - they made us feel like family from the very first visit!!! The food is beyond description - The egg rolls are very simply the best we have ever had - ANYWHERE! We love the sweet sauce with a little kick of red pepper, but the fish sauce was the real surprise - a savory alternative that was marvelous. At the risk of being redundant, the Pho was absolutely the best we have ever had!!! The broth is heavenly tasteful, the shrimp are the epitome of "jumbo" - perfectly cleaned and juicy - and are at least two-bites apiece. The fresh basil, bean spouts, jalapenos and lime are perfect compliments to an already perfect dish. It is quite evident that all the ingredients are curated by people who are very proud of their offerings. In a very short time, they have earned a "twice weekly" place in our rotation.
